Output e6d63a5024a18a0c81702d9bbf2798fcb78ee3e0e38a13d95b67732f126f00cb:0

value
15900
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f61c237b93d3773c7087108a7c8be87b55780c3a4633789d485471b66c8458dd
address
tb1p7cwzx7un6dmncuy8zz98ezlg0d2hsrp6gceh382g23cmvmyytrwskc979z
transaction
e6d63a5024a18a0c81702d9bbf2798fcb78ee3e0e38a13d95b67732f126f00cb
confirmations
43059
spent
true